  • Record Retention and Inspection Organization shall retain financial, programmatic, client data and other service records for three (3) years from the date of the end of the Agreement award or for three (3) years from the date of termination, whichever is later. Authorized representatives of City, the state and/or federal government may inspect and/or audit Organization’s performance, place of business and/or records pertaining to this Agreement.

  • AUDIT AND ACCESS TO RECORDS The State reserves the right to conduct a programmatic and financial audit of the project, and the State may withhold payment until the audit is satisfactorily completed. The Grantee will be required to maintain all pertinent records and evidence pertaining to this Agreement, including grant and any required matching funds, in accordance with generally accepted accounting principles and other procedures specified by the State. The State or any of its duly authorized representatives must have access, upon reasonable notice, to such books, records, documents, and other evidence for the purpose of inspection, audit, and copying. The Grantee will provide proper facilities for such access and inspection. All records must be maintained for a minimum of five years after the final payment has been issued to the Grantee by the State.
